Analysis

Bolivia recorded 0.8825 LPIA for literacy rate, population 25-64 years, adjusted location parity index in 2015.

The figure is down 3.9% on the previous year and up 6.1% over ten years.

Over the whole period, literacy rate, population 25-64 years, adjusted location parity index in Bolivia peaked at 0.9185 LPIA in 2012 and was at its lowest, 0.661 LPIA, in 1992.

Bolivia ranks 20th of 36 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The Adjusted Location Parity Index (LPIA) is calculated by dividing the rural value for the indicator by the urban value for the indicator. If the resulting value exceeds 1, the ratio is inverted and subtracted from 2. The adjusted location parity index is symmetrical around 1 and lies in the range 0-2. An adjusted LPI equal to 1 indicates parity between rural and urban locations. In general, a value less than 1 indicates disparity in favor of urban locations and a value greater than 1 indicates disparity in favor of rural locations.
